Works best as a suspended survival sleeping bag!
I love the outdoors and survival situations. I’ve gone out for a weekend in the wilderness with nothing but the clothes on my back and a hatchet...and survived. Having said that, I would have liked to have had this survival “tent.” My experience with a shelters has not been one of huge success. I always get something over my head, but not something that keeps me warm; I have to rely on sleeping too close to the fire for that. This survival shack both keep you warm (surprisingly warm!) and dry.
SETUP
Setting this up was easy. I opened the package and searched for directions, but came up short (later I saw that there are directions on the bottom of the front label). Without directions, I opened the mylar material and figured to thread the string through the middle since it is a large circle of fabric. I then tied the ends to two trees (too high at first, 3 feet off the ground is best), and I was done.
INSIDE
I then crawled in. It was a rather windy day, so I closed the ends around me (leaving a breathing hole) and lay down. The material was close next to me instead of suspended away from my body, as the product images show, which warmed me up very quickly. I was warm and the wind couldn’t touch me. It worked.
Pros:
Warm, dry.
Thin and light for carrying in the bottom of a pack.
Thin mylar material, yet it didn’t rip or tear at all.
Large enough for two people to cuddle close and stay alive.
Cons:
None that I can think of.
This did exactly what it is supposed to. I would have liked it to have an air mattress and a real blanket, but that would defeat the idea of it being an emergency item that is painless to carry in your backpack. I received this survival tent in exchange for a real and honest review. I actually tested it out, which is totally obnoxious because it will now never fit back into the tiny bag that it came in. It is reusable, but folding it back into the original size is not practical.
